📌  相关文章
📜  javascript how-do-i-check-whether-a-checkbox-is-checked-in-jquery - Javascript (1)

📅  最后修改于: 2023-12-03 15:31:37.467000             🧑  作者: Mango

Javascript 如何使用 jQuery 检查复选框是否被选中

当你开发一个包含复选框的 Web 应用程序时,你可能需要根据用户的选择来执行一些操作。本文将介绍如何使用 jQuery 检查复选框是否被选中,以及如何使用这些信息来执行操作。

检查复选框是否被选中

要检查复选框是否被选中,可以使用 jQuery 的 prop() 方法。以下示例代码演示了如何检查所选的复选框:

if ($('#myCheckbox').prop('checked')) {
  // 复选框被选中
} else {
  // 复选框未被选中
}

在上面的示例中,我们首先选择所需的复选框使用 $() 函数来选择元素。然后,我们使用 prop() 方法并传递 'checked' 参数来检查复选框是否被选中。

如果复选框被选中,prop() 方法将返回 true,否则返回 false

在复选框状态更改时执行操作

要在复选框状态更改时执行操作,可以使用 jQuery 的 change() 事件。以下示例代码演示了如何在复选框状态更改时执行操作:

$('#myCheckbox').change(function() {
  if ($(this).prop('checked')) {
    // 复选框被选中
  } else {
    // 复选框未被选中
  }
});

在上面的示例中,我们使用 $() 函数为特定复选框选择元素。然后,我们使用 change() 方法来绑定一个事件处理程序,该处理程序在复选框状态更改时被调用。

事件处理程序中的代码与上一个示例中使用的相同,使用 prop() 方法来检查复选框是否被选中。

结论

在本文中,我们已经学会了如何使用 jQuery 检查复选框是否被选中,并在其状态更改时执行操作。这些技术可以帮助您开发更具交互性的 Web 应用程序。